Modi as Prime Minister should keep words: Trinamool

Pothashang News Service

Imphal, October 4: “Prime Minister of India should keep his promise as a responsible leader of the nation”, said Dr. S. Manaoton, president of Trinamool, Manipur during a press conference held yesterday at Congress Bhavan in Imphal in connection with observation of Black Day on November 8.

Ten political parties came up together affirming to observe the Black Day in protest against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s announcement of November 8 last year for demonetisation of Rs 500 and Rs 1000 notes then in circulation.

“People are as if they have no faith to his leadership as all feel announcements are made without properly studying its impacts, such are demonetisation and GST”, said Manaoton. Modi could not convert black money into white by his demonetisation. As a leader of the nation he should keep promises, he added.

“The Modi led NDA government’s demonetisation has brought woes to the citizens and there is fear for financial emergency in the near future. Modi consistently declared to bring in all the black money from outside India. In the recent past, at the parliament list of black money of about 500 corporate outside the nation were produced. But it was kept concealed.” said L. Sotinkumar of CPI and convenor of   Black Day observation committee.

The demonetisation has failed to bring back the stash black money. Instead it was converted into the hard currency of foreign countries having ties between Modi and bigcorporate. It has brought woes to the general and poor people and killed about 100 people. Even today, the country is facing severe economic difficulties, added Sotinkumar.

Black money stashed abroad have been already converted into hard currencies of the respective countries and it appears that these big corporate houses have been colluding with Prime Minister Narendra Modi .

The Black Day observation will begin that a mass rally would be flagged off from Congress Bhavan and wind up at Iboyaima Shumang Leela Shanglen where a public meeting would be held. INC, RSP, AIFB, BSP, CPI, NCP, AAP, CPI-M, AITC and JD-S are the members in the observation committee.

Sotinkumar and observation committee chairman Govindas Konthoujam appealed to all the people to join the rally.

Govindas claimed that they have completed all preparations for the Black Day which would be observed throughout the country.
